Do you enjoy combining clinical expertise, science, and strategic thinking to shape the future of medical solutions? We are looking for a Medical Advisor (Anaesthesia) to join our Medical Affairs & Market Access team, where you will play a key role in connecting clinical practice, scientific evidence, and innovation in the respiratory and patient monitoring areas. About the role As a Medical Advisor, you will act as the medical and scientific authority within anaesthesia and critical care, ensuring that our solutions are supported by robust evidence, clinically relevant insights, and high medical integrity. You will work cross functionally and externally with leading clinicians and societies to support evidence generation, education, and long term value creation. Key responsibilities Provide medical and scientific leadership within anaesthesia, perioperative care, ICU, and patient monitoring Drive and support clinical evidence generation, including clinical studies, real world evidence, and Investigator Initiated Studies (IIS) Engage with Key Opinion Leaders (KOLs), healthcare professionals, and societies to exchange insights and identify unmet clinical needs Act as a medical bridge between R&D, Clinical Development, Market Access, and Commercial teams, ensuring scientific accuracy and compliance Contribute to medical education, training, and scientific communication for both internal and external stakeholders Interpret and communicate evidence in a balanced, compliant, and clinically meaningful way Your profile Medical Doctor with a completed residency in Anaesthesiology 3-5 years of experience with airway management in general, including flexible optical intubation and bronchoscopy Significant ICU experience required; familiarity with cardiac and neurological procedures is an advantage Strong track record in clinical research, publications, and critical appraisal of data Experience interacting with healthcare professionals beyond direct patient care (e.g. education, research, advisory roles) Excellent presentation and communication skills, and ability to translate complex science into clear clinical insights Strategic mindset with curiosity for innovation and patient centred solutions High ethical standards and appreciation of medical integrity and compliance Why join us? About Ambu Ambu has been bringing the solutions of the future to life since 1937. Today, millions of patients and healthcare professionals worldwide depend on the efficiency, safety and performance of our single-use endoscopy, anaesthesia, and patient monitoring solutions. We continuously look to the future with a commitment to deliver innovative quality products that have a positive impact on patient care and the work of healthcare professionals. Headquartered near Copenhagen in Denmark, Ambu employs approximately 4,500 people in Europe, North America and the Asia Pacific. For more information, please visit ambu.com or follow us on LinkedIn.
